Protest in Senate over Buhari’s $496m aircraft purchase The Senate President, Bukola Saraki, at the plenary on Wednesday, read a letter from President Muhammadu Buhari seeking the approval of the legislature for the withdrawal of $496m from the Excess Crude Account for the purchase of military aircraft. Buhari, in the letter, however, disclosed that the money had been withdrawn and paid to the United States for the 12 Super Tucano aircraft, ahead of legislative approval. This, he said, was done to beat the deadline for the arms deal. The planes will be delivered in 2020. The President said, “Recently, approval was granted by the United States of America Government but with a deadline, within which down payment must be made otherwise the contract relapses. POLITICS : Falae in Ibadan to woo Alao-Akala to SDP Chief Olu Falae The National Chairman of the Social Democratic Party, Chief Olu Falae, on Monday visited the Ibadan home of a former governor of Oyo State, Adebayo Alao-Akala, in a bid to woo him to join the SDP. Alao-Akala recently defected to the All Progressives Congress after failing to win the state’s governorship election in 2015 on the platform of the Labour Party. The former governor had earlier dumped the Peoples Democratic Party after a disagreement with the national leaders over the conduct of the state primaries and what he described as imposition of candidate. Falae was accompanied to Alao-Akala’s house by other SDP leaders including a former Minister for Education, Prof. Tunde Adeniran; Ambassador Yemi Farounbi,  Dr. Olu Agunloye, Taiwo Akeju, Chief Kola Balogun and Princess Oyeronke Akinlolu. BREAKING: Police arrest Sen. L Melaye The police have arrested Senator Dino Melaye ((APC, Kogi) after a 24-hour siege to his home in Abuja. Checks indicated that the embattled lawmaker has been taken to the Special Anti-Robbery Squad facility where he would be grilled for allegedly arming some thugs to disrupt Kogi State. The police had claimed that Melaye was being sought for not honouring the summons extended to him. Melaye had earlier said that he would make himself available to the police today. The senator representing Kogi West disclosed this via his Twitter handle some minutes ago, shortly before he was arrested and forcefully taken away by the police.  “I will make myself available to the police today. My resolve to speak the truth and defend the poor masses of NIGERIA is Total. We shall overcome!!!,” he posted. NEWS: Why OAU sex-for-mark professor hasn’t been sacked – VC The Vice Chancellor of the Obafemi Awolowo University, Ile Ife, Prof. Eyitope Ogunbodede, has confirmed the suspension of Prof. Richard Akindele, for allegedly demanding sex from a Post Graduate student, Miss. Monica Osetobe Osagie. The VC, who said this in a statement issued on Thursday stated that the committee set up by the university to investigate the sex-for-mark allegation established a prima face case against the lecturer. He added that the university could not terminate the appointment of the lecturer now because such action could only be taken by the Governing Council after the professor might have a been found guilty by  the Joint Council and Senate Committee of the university. Ogunbodede stated that the suspension was slammed on Akindele following  the interim report of the committee set by the varsity to probe the matter.
